PHP 数据结构实现的常见问题 PHP 数据结构实现的常见问题 队列 问题:队列末尾入队操作慢。 解决方案:使用环形缓冲区,避免数组重新分配。 栈 问题:栈满时压栈操作会抛出异常。 解决方案:实现一个以数组为基础的栈,并在遇到容量限制时重新调整大小。 优先队列 问题:比较函数不一致导致优先级不正确。 解决方案:确保比较函数与所使用的排序算法兼容。 散列表 问题:哈希散列不均匀导致遍历时性能下降。 解决方案:使用链式散列或因子再散 开发运维 2024-05-07 共饮一杯